Personal Insurance : A Quick Checklist

Date published: 28 February 2009

Have you paid your premium?

Are you underinsured?

Is your car sum insured correct?

Are all your portable assets correctly insured?

What are the security requirements of your policy?

Have you disclosed all material facts?

Are you are aware of the policy exclusions?

Remember, your policy is a contract. Have you read it and understood it?

Late Claim Notification may mean "No Claim"

2009-03-30

The rule of thumb to avoid falling victim to a claim denied on the basis of Late Notification is to notify your insurer and /or broker of any event that may give rise to a claim, no matter how small or trivial the event may seem. Rather let your insurers take whatever action they deem fit – this is after all why you pay them insurance premiums
